您当前的位置: 首页 >  golang

大前端之旅

暂无认证

  • 2浏览

    0关注

    403博文

    0收益

  • 0浏览

    0点赞

    0打赏

    0留言

私信
关注
热门博文

Golang加密md5

大前端之旅 发布时间:2021-09-13 17:07:09 ,浏览量:2

go语言内置的crypto/md5包,提供了md5加密处理的函数库,下面介绍golang如何进行md5加密。

例子:

package main

import (
	"crypto/md5"
	"fmt"
)

func main() {
	// 待加密字符串
	s := "https://space.bilibili.com/480883651"

	// 进行md5加密,因为Sum函数接受的是字节数组,因此需要注意类型转换
	srcCode := md5.Sum([]byte(s))

	// md5.Sum函数加密后返回的是字节数组,需要转换成16进制形式
	code := fmt.Sprintf("%x", srcCode)

	fmt.Println(string(code))
}
关注
打赏
1660524863
查看更多评论
立即登录/注册

微信扫码登录

0.0342s